- Dr. Sonia Malik, an IVF specialist at Nova IVF Fertility in New Delhi, India, conducts a detailed study of fertility and factors affecting its rate.
- Dr. Sonia, a veteran obstetrician gynaecologist has 30 years of experience in ART (Assisted Reproductive Technology) & IVF, has reached some conclusions about India's declining fertility rate.
- According to India's fertility forecast, the total fertility rate in India is consistently reducing, and it is at the population replacement rate stage.
- According to data from the most recent Sample Registration Survey (SRS), the general fertility rate has dropped by 28.5% among working-eligible couples, with a dramatic drop of 0.92% observed in 2022.
- The year 2022 witnessed low ovarian reserves in females and a decline in the quality of sperm counts in men. Last year, 30% of women had low ovarian reserves, and about 15% of men had a sperm count of zero.

- Major contributors to the loss in male fertility have been identified as oligospermia, oligoasthenospermia, and globozoospermia.
- Breast cancer, genital tuberculosis, and cervical cancer have all been harmful factors that have hampered fertility, particularly in women.
- In response to the world's rising number of fertility issues, cutting-edge therapies like ovarian rejuvenation (PRP), endometrial PRP, stem cell production, and embryo copy have been gaining popularity.
- Modern techniques such as preimplantation genetic testing and laser-assisted hatching have evolved.
- Egg freezing has become a viable option for women who want to delay pregnancy and is best done before age 35.
- Fertility preservation has become an excellent means to postpone and guarantee fertility alternatives and has been gaining popularity worldwide in response to ever-increasing fertility problems.
- The Assisted Reproductive Technology (ART) Bill, of 2020, focuses on the standardisation and regulation of the fertility sector to promote and strengthen doctor-patient relationships and ethically transparent practices.
